Subject: Re: [PATCH v2] dt-bindings: iio: dac: mcp47feb02: Fix maxItems value for reg property
Date: Tue, 21 Apr 2026 14:11:38 +0000	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<8a57341539af3a96ad42004be2389370b76a1a56.camel@microchip.com>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<20260420150116.GA2486072-robh@kernel.org>

Hello Rob,

> > @@ -161,8 +161,7 @@ patternProperties:
> >      properties:
> >        reg:
> >          description: The channel number.
> > -        minItems: 1
> > -        maxItems: 8
> > +        maxItems: 1
> 
> Perhaps there are 8 channels and 'maximum: 8' is what was intended?



Thank you for the review.

Indeed, I mistakenly set maxItems to the maximum number of channels,
rather than to a single entry for the reg property (reg value is
between 0 and max 7 based on the part number).

If preferred, I can also add minimum: 0 and maximum: 7 to specify the
valid range for the channel number.
